F01, C30
Function
2
Enable the current input to terminal [C1] (C1 function) (+4 to +20 mA DC,
maximum frequency obtained at +20 mA DC).
3
Enable the sum of voltage (0 to +10 VDC) and current inputs (+4 to +20 mA DC)
given to terminals [12] and [C1] (C1 function), respectively. See the two items
listed above for the setting range and the value required for maximum
frequencies.
Note: If the sum exceeds the maximum frequency (F03), the maximum
frequency will apply.
5
Enable the voltage input to terminal [C1] (V2 function) (0 to +10 VDC,
maximum frequency obtained at 10 VDC).
7 Enable UP and DOWN commands assigned to the digital input terminals.
The UP command (data = 17) and DOWN command (data = 18) should be
assigned to the digital input terminals [X1] to [X5].
11
Enable the digital input of the binary coded decimal (BCD) code or binary data
entered via the digital I/O interface option.
For details, refer to the Digital I/O Interface Option Instruction Manual.
12 Enable the pulse train entered via the PG interface card (option).
For details, refer to the PG Interface Card Instruction Manual.
• To input bipolar analog voltage (0 to r10 VDC) to terminal [12], set function code
C35 to "0." Setting C35 to "1" enables the voltage range from 0 to +10 VDC and
interprets the negative polarity input from 0 to -10 VDC as 0 V.
• Terminal [C1] can be used for current input (C1 function) or voltage input (V2
function) depending upon the settings of switch SW7 on the interface PCB and
function code E59.
• In addition to the frequency command sources described above, higher priorit
command sources including communications link and multi-frequency are
provided.
Using the terminal command Hz2/Hz1 assigned to one of the digital input terminals
switches between frequency command 1 (F01) and frequency command 2 (C30).
Refer to function codes E01 to E05.
